Santiago de la Ribera will have underground parking for over 200 cars in the center of town (17/10/2008)

The government team will bring to public display in the coming days the feasibility study and the drafting of a public underground car park which will offer more than 200 seats, along the esplanade Barnuevo, in the center of Santiago de la Ribera "for neighbors to know and file all claims or suggestions deemed appropriate, "said Councilman Peter Muñoz Public Works.

Muñoz prefaced the final decision of a majority expressed by the residents of Santiago de la Ribera for the implementation of this project, even as the Mayor said Pepa García in plenary meetings have been held prior to all neighborhood associations and trade Santiago de la Ribera "who have shown their support for this initiative."

The esplanade Barnuevo avoid parking next to the beach, and occupy the area from the Paseo Colon, including, to the front built.

The park will have its access from Sandoval Avenue and will extend the waterfront to the vicinity of the Academia General del Aire.

The work includes planning and replacement adequate lighting, furniture and landscaping at the surface.

Work could start running after the summer, have taken their first step in the adoption by the plenary of the processing of the Feasibility Study of the Public Works Concession for construction and operation, by the affirmative vote of the government team and popular group and against the independent group.

The mayor of Public Works, Pedro Muñoz pointed out the problem "pressing" of parking presents Santiago de la Ribera and the will of the government team to provide a solution "so it was considered of great interest in the project presented in this sense the Commercial Solvents Urban Solutions, SL "The details are displayed to the public.

The demand for public parking in the center of town, is long, especially by the trade associations that strongly took up his claim after the front pedestrian promenade that led to new difficulties in access to downtown, where located most of the shops, and difficulty of parking, especially in the tourist season.
